This emoji was first introduced in Unicode 6.0 in October, 2010 which was followed by addition to Emoji 1.0 in August, 2015. Hourglass With Flowing Sand emoji appeared on iOS 6.0, Android 4.3, EmojiOne 1.0 for the first time.

Unicode : | U+23F3 |
Hex Code | |
---|---|
Code Point(s): | 23f3 |
HTML Entity: | ⏳ |
UTF-8: | E2 8F B3 |
UTF-8 (C): | E2 8F B3 |
UTF-16: | 0x23f3 |
UTF-16 (C): | 0x23F3 |
UTF-32: | 23F3 |
UTF-32 (C): | 0x000023F3 |
Decimal Code | |
Code Point(s): | 9203 |
HTML Entity: | ⏳ |
UTF-16: | 9203 |
UTF-32: | 9203 |
Octal Code | |
UTF-8: | 342 217 263 |
